创建表后怎么上传数据DROP TABLE hs.ls_zwj_qz_renyuanmingxi; create table hs.ls_zwj_qz_renyuanmingxi ( staff_id varchar(100), staff_name varchar(100), CITY_NO_1 varchar(100), sjqx_name varchar(100), zhize varchar(100), CITY_NO_2 varchar(100), Daily_goal number );
时间: 2024-03-22 17:42:44 浏览: 13
你可以使用 INSERT INTO 语句来向刚刚创建的表中添加数据。例如:
```
INSERT INTO hs.ls_zwj_qz_renyuanmingxi (staff_id, staff_name, CITY_NO_1, sjqx_name, zhize, CITY_NO_2, Daily_goal)
VALUES ('001', '张三', '北京', '销售', '主管', '上海', 10000);
```
这将在表 `hs.ls_zwj_qz_renyuanmingxi` 中插入一行数据。你可以根据需要重复这个过程,插入更多的数据行。当你不再需要这个表的时候,可以使用 `DROP TABLE` 语句将其删除。例如:
```
DROP TABLE hs.ls_zwj_qz_renyuanmingxi;
```
这将删除表 `hs.ls_zwj_qz_renyuanmingxi` 及其中的所有数据。
相关问题
DROP TABLE hs.ls_zwj_qz_renyuanmingxi; create table hs.ls_zwj_qz_renyuanmingxi ( staff_id varchar(100), staff_name varchar(100), CITY_NO_1 varchar(100), sjqx_name varchar(100), zhize varchar(100), CITY_NO_2 varchar(100), Daily_goal number );插入一条数据
好的,你可以使用以下的 SQL 语句来插入一条数据:
```
INSERT INTO hs.ls_zwj_qz_renyuanmingxi (staff_id, staff_name, CITY_NO_1, sjqx_name, zhize, CITY_NO_2, Daily_goal)
VALUES ('001', '张三', '北京', '销售', '主管', '上海', 10000);
```
这将会向表 `hs.ls_zwj_qz_renyuanmingxi` 中插入一条数据,其中包含员工的信息,包括员工 ID、员工姓名、所在城市、职位、职责、所属城市以及每日销售目标。你可以根据需要修改插入的数据,或者插入更多的数据行。
优化语句LOAD DATA LOCAL INFILE 'E:/zizhushangchuanshujuji/qianzhao/renyuanmingxi.txt' INTO TABLE hs.ls_zwj_qz_renyuanmingxi FIELDS TERMINATED BY ',' LINES TERMINATED BY '\r\n' ignore 1 lines;
可以尝试以下优化:
1. 增加批量插入的行数,例如改为一次性导入10000行数据:
LOAD DATA LOCAL INFILE 'E:/zizhushangchuanshujuji/qianzhao/renyuanmingxi.txt'
INTO TABLE hs.ls_zwj_qz_renyuanmingxi
FIELDS TERMINATED BY ','
LINES TERMINATED BY '\r\n'
IGNORE 1 LINES
SET col1 = 'value1', col2 = 'value2', ...
, coln = 'valuen'
, coln+1 = 'valuen+1'
, ...
, colm = 'valuem';
2. 禁用索引导入数据,在导入完成后再重新启用索引:
ALTER TABLE hs.ls_zwj_qz_renyuanmingxi
DISABLE KEYS;
LOAD DATA LOCAL INFILE 'E:/zizhushangchuanshujuji/qianzhao/renyuanmingxi.txt'
INTO TABLE hs.ls_zwj_qz_renyuanmingxi
FIELDS TERMINATED BY ','
LINES TERMINATED BY '\r\n'
IGNORE 1 LINES;
ALTER TABLE hs.ls_zwj_qz_renyuanmingxi
ENABLE KEYS;
3. 使用LOAD DATA CONCURRENT插件,并将表的引擎设置为InnoDB:
ALTER TABLE hs.ls_zwj_qz_renyuanmingxi
ENGINE=InnoDB;
SET GLOBAL innodb_autoinc_lock_mode=2;
LOAD DATA CONCURRENT LOCAL INFILE 'E:/zizhushangchuanshujuji/qianzhao/renyuanmingxi.txt'
INTO TABLE hs.ls_zwj_qz_renyuanmingxi
FIELDS TERMINATED BY ','
LINES TERMINATED BY '\r\n'
IGNORE 1 LINES;
SET GLOBAL innodb_autoinc_lock_mode=1;
4. 使用SSD硬盘可以提高读写速度,如果硬盘读写速度较慢的话,可以考虑升级硬盘。